Transaction 138c59e61694b460cba282fcaf2a77a577db94f76c3615c896393d02547eb075
1 Input
2 Outputs
- 138c59e61694b460cba282fcaf2a77a577db94f76c3615c896393d02547eb075:0
- 138c59e61694b460cba282fcaf2a77a577db94f76c3615c896393d02547eb075:1
value 9091414
address 35iP4exJ72RHvNuLWKFHJCqHhmwex7TtSh
value 1000000
address 3ADKBdmkk8sZHR4eF7sVxjSKpH5P5rGE1c